im通信SDK支持哪些操作系统?
随着互联网技术的飞速发展,即时通讯(IM)已成为人们日常生活中不可或缺的一部分。IM通信SDK作为实现即时通讯功能的核心技术,其支持的操作系统范围越来越广。本文将详细介绍IM通信SDK支持哪些操作系统,并分析其优势与特点。
一、Android操作系统
Android操作系统是Google开发的一种基于Linux的开源操作系统,广泛应用于智能手机、平板电脑等移动设备。IM通信SDK在Android平台上的支持非常成熟,具有以下特点:
开源:Android操作系统开源,使得开发者可以轻松获取SDK并进行二次开发。
高兼容性:Android系统具有很高的兼容性,能够适配各种手机品牌和型号。
丰富的API:IM通信SDK提供了丰富的API接口,方便开发者实现各种功能,如消息发送、接收、群聊、语音视频通话等。
高性能:Android系统在性能方面表现良好,能够保证IM通信的流畅性。
二、iOS操作系统
iOS操作系统是苹果公司开发的一种闭源操作系统,主要应用于iPhone、iPad等移动设备。IM通信SDK在iOS平台上的支持同样非常完善,具有以下特点:
高安全性:iOS系统封闭性强,安全性较高,可以有效保护用户隐私。
优秀的用户体验:iOS系统在用户体验方面表现优秀,使得IM通信更加流畅。
丰富的API:IM通信SDK提供了丰富的API接口,方便开发者实现各种功能。
高性能:iOS系统在性能方面表现良好,能够保证IM通信的流畅性。
三、Windows操作系统
Windows操作系统是微软公司开发的一种广泛应用的操作系统,适用于个人电脑、服务器等设备。IM通信SDK在Windows平台上的支持同样较为完善,具有以下特点:
通用性:Windows系统广泛应用于各种设备,使得IM通信SDK具有很高的通用性。
稳定性:Windows系统稳定性较高,能够保证IM通信的稳定性。
丰富的API:IM通信SDK提供了丰富的API接口,方便开发者实现各种功能。
高性能:Windows系统在性能方面表现良好,能够保证IM通信的流畅性。
四、Web平台
随着互联网技术的发展,越来越多的应用转向Web平台。IM通信SDK在Web平台上的支持也越来越完善,具有以下特点:
跨平台:Web平台不受操作系统限制,可以在各种设备上运行。
易于部署:Web平台部署简单,无需安装客户端。
丰富的API:IM通信SDK提供了丰富的API接口,方便开发者实现各种功能。
高性能:Web平台在性能方面表现良好,能够保证IM通信的流畅性。
五、总结
IM通信SDK支持多种操作系统,包括Android、iOS、Windows和Web平台。这些平台各有特点,为开发者提供了丰富的选择。以下是各个平台的优势与特点的总结:
Android平台:开源、高兼容性、丰富的API、高性能。
iOS平台:高安全性、优秀的用户体验、丰富的API、高性能。
Windows平台:通用性、稳定性、丰富的API、高性能。
Web平台:跨平台、易于部署、丰富的API、高性能。
总之,IM通信SDK在多种操作系统上的支持,为开发者提供了丰富的选择,使得即时通讯应用能够更好地满足用户需求。随着技术的不断发展,IM通信SDK在各个平台上的支持将会更加完善,为用户提供更加优质的服务。
猜你喜欢:免费通知短信